Responsibilities:
Direct the preparation of consolidated financial statements for multiple business entities, ensuring completeness, accuracy, and compliance with reporting standards. Lead month-end and period-end closing activities, coordinating timelines, reconciliations, and review procedures across accounting functions. Manage manufacturing cost accounting processes, including analysis of production costs, inventory valuation, and margin performance. Prepare and review financial reports for leadership, delivering timely analysis that supports operational and strategic decision-making. Oversee account reconciliations and general ledger integrity to maintain reliable financial data and strong internal controls. Partner with cross-functional teams to interpret financial results, investigate variances, and recommend corrective actions where needed. Build and maintain advanced Excel-based reporting and analysis tools to improve visibility into financial performance.
